  12. My last shipment I had sent to Chicago and this shipment I'm having sent to Detroit because of the coronavirus. I pick them up at the terminal. Chicago is 130 miles from my house. Detroit is 190 miles from my house. I do use a broker which cost me around $200. Shipping is $500 flat rate for a pallet up to 1000lbs. There are no customs duties because there antiques. If they were new there would be duties to pay. Emerald only accepts bank wires which cost me another $75. The customs broker can set up shipping to your residence though.
